diff options
author | James Almer <jamrial@gmail.com> | 2014-09-14 21:15:33 -0300 |
---|---|---|
committer | James Almer <jamrial@gmail.com> | 2014-10-05 17:09:53 -0300 |
commit | 71718de814471b7ca871f600cd9368deb56b3972 (patch) | |
tree | fda46500bd3e425ff36915cfbc700a9b7ffa46ab | |
parent | 1abb77285cff29eb00b766bdaa68fb4b757455aa (diff) | |
download | ffmpeg-71718de814471b7ca871f600cd9368deb56b3972.tar.gz |
avutil: remove obsolete FF_API_FIND_OPT cruft
Signed-off-by: James Almer <jamrial@gmail.com>
-rw-r--r-- | libavutil/opt.c | 14 | ||||
-rw-r--r-- | libavutil/opt.h | 19 | ||||
-rw-r--r-- | libavutil/version.h | 3 |
3 files changed, 0 insertions, 36 deletions
diff --git a/libavutil/opt.c b/libavutil/opt.c index ee72a96471..6aabfe3137 100644 --- a/libavutil/opt.c +++ b/libavutil/opt.c @@ -40,20 +40,6 @@ #include <float.h> -#if FF_API_FIND_OPT -//FIXME order them and do a bin search -const AVOption *av_find_opt(void *v, const char *name, const char *unit, int mask, int flags) -{ - const AVOption *o = NULL; - - while ((o = av_next_option(v, o))) { - if (!strcmp(o->name, name) && (!unit || (o->unit && !strcmp(o->unit, unit))) && (o->flags & mask) == flags) - return o; - } - return NULL; -} -#endif - #if FF_API_OLD_AVOPTIONS const AVOption *av_next_option(void *obj, const AVOption *last) { diff --git a/libavutil/opt.h b/libavutil/opt.h index 4905ee30c0..1b72a105c9 100644 --- a/libavutil/opt.h +++ b/libavutil/opt.h @@ -378,25 +378,6 @@ typedef struct AVOptionRanges { } AVOptionRanges; -#if FF_API_FIND_OPT -/** - * Look for an option in obj. Look only for the options which - * have the flags set as specified in mask and flags (that is, - * for which it is the case that (opt->flags & mask) == flags). - * - * @param[in] obj a pointer to a struct whose first element is a - * pointer to an AVClass - * @param[in] name the name of the option to look for - * @param[in] unit the unit of the option to look for, or any if NULL - * @return a pointer to the option found, or NULL if no option - * has been found - * - * @deprecated use av_opt_find. - */ -attribute_deprecated -const AVOption *av_find_opt(void *obj, const char *name, const char *unit, int mask, int flags); -#endif - #if FF_API_OLD_AVOPTIONS /** * Set the field of obj with the given name to value. diff --git a/libavutil/version.h b/libavutil/version.h index f93798de2a..e38da7cf33 100644 --- a/libavutil/version.h +++ b/libavutil/version.h @@ -80,9 +80,6 @@ * @{ */ -#ifndef FF_API_FIND_OPT -#define FF_API_FIND_OPT (LIBAVUTIL_VERSION_MAJOR < 54) -#endif #ifndef FF_API_OLD_AVOPTIONS #define FF_API_OLD_AVOPTIONS (LIBAVUTIL_VERSION_MAJOR < 55) #endif |